New Staff Spotlight: Mrs. Taylor & Mrs. Swanson

New Staff Spotlight! 📣☘ Please join us in welcoming Mrs. Julie Taylor (pictured on the left) and Mrs. Beth Swanson (pictured on the right) to our Student Support Services Office!
✨ Mrs. Taylor is no stranger to PND! She is an alumna of AOL/Spalding and comes from a legacy family of alumni including her parents Nan (Hausam), AOL 1963 and Steve Powers, SI 1962; her grandmother Virginia Hobin, AOL 1936; her grandfather John Powers, SI 1917; and her great-aunt Anna Mae Powers, AOL 1916. Her husband Bret is also an alum (Class of 1985), and together, they have a wonderful family with 7 children (6 boys and 1 girl) who attended St. Mark’s and PND.
Mrs. Taylor LOVES helping others understand math and has been a tutor for over 40 years. She also finds it as such a blessing to be able to attend Mass and adoration during the day at PND, especially with so many students and staff attending as well! Mrs. Taylor has so enjoyed getting to know some of these beautiful students, and she hopes she can help in their journey as they discern what God wants them to do in their lives. Outside of school, Mrs. Taylor enjoys traveling, walking with family and friends, and gardening.
✨ With over 30 years of education experience, we are blessed to have Mrs. Swanson back in the building since her time as a student at Bergan High School and as Interim Director of Student Services last fall! Mrs. Swanson’s family has had 4 generations that graduated from Spalding, Academy of Our Lady, Bergan, or PND. Mrs. Swanson was inspired to enter education because she grew up with her cousin who had Down syndrome. Mrs. Swanson always loved visiting her cousin at school and interacting with her classmates. She knew she wanted to be a Special Education teacher. She loves starting her day with a prayer and being able to attend Mass with others here at PND. It is such a blessing to see all of the students and staff living out their faith daily. Outside of school, Mrs. Swanson enjoys working out, reading, watching her granddaughters, golfing, and spending time with her family.
